delve into the fascinating world of diagrammatic reasoning in group theory transforming abstract concepts into tangible understandable entities The Cayley Graph A Map Through Group Land Lets start with the Cayley graph a visual representation of a groups structure Think of it as a map of a city where each point represents a group element and the roads connecting them represent the groups operations For example imagine a group of rotations of a square Each rotation 0 90 180 270 is a city landmark The roads show how these rotations combine A 90 rotation followed by another 90 rotation takes you to the 180 landmark This seemingly simple diagram instantly reveals the groups composition and properties I remember my first encounter with Cayley graphs I was struggling to understand the concept of group generators the minimal set of elements that can generate all other elements through their combinations The professor drew a Cayley graph on the board and suddenly the abstract notion became crystal clear The generators were simply the starting points for our city exploration and the paths revealed how all other elements were reached Cayley graphs are particularly useful for visualizing finite groups offering a spatial intuition that abstract algebraic notation often lacks They reveal the groups connectivity showcasing whether its connected cyclic or exhibits other structural properties The visual nature aids in spotting patterns and symmetries that might otherwise remain hidden within equations Moreover different choices of generators lead to different yet equivalent Cayley graphs offering multiple perspectives on the same group Beyond the Map Schreier Coset Graphs and Beyond 2 Moving beyond simple Cayley graphs we encounter Schreier coset graphs which are particularly valuable when dealing with subgroups Imagine youre exploring only a specific district within our group city a subgroup Schreier coset graphs map the relationship between the subgroup and the entire group illuminating the cosets essentially the different ways to partition the group based on the subgroup Theyre particularly insightful when studying group actions and quotient groups providing a clear picture of how the subgroup fits within the larger structure Beyond these other diagrammatic techniques exist tailored to specific applications For instance Hasse diagrams are used to depict partially ordered sets while various types of lattice diagrams visualize the relationships between subgroups revealing the intricate hierarchy within a group These diverse techniques enhancing your efficiency and exploration 5 FAQs 1 Are diagram techniques essential for understanding group theory While not strictly necessary for every aspect diagrams significantly enhance comprehension especially for visualizing complex structures and relationships They provide a powerful intuitive grasp often lacking in purely algebraic approaches 2 What software can I use to create group theory diagrams Several software packages such as GAP Groups Algorithms Programming Magma and specialized graph theory software can assist in creating and manipulating group theory diagrams There are also online tools available 3 Can I use diagram techniques to solve group theory problems While diagrams might not provide direct solutions to every problem they are valuable tools for gaining insights identifying patterns and developing strategies for problemsolving They facilitate a deeper understanding of the underlying structure 4 Are there limitations to using diagram techniques Yes for extremely large or infinite groups diagrams can become unwieldy or impractical For such cases algebraic methods remain crucial However even for large groups partial diagrams or focused representations can still offer valuable insights 5 How can I improve my skills in using diagram techniques for group theory Practice is key Start with simple examples and gradually work
